123. To ask the Minister for Environment, Community and Local Government if he will take steps to investigate whether there are any illegal puppy farms operating here; the person who has responsibility for enforcement of the puppy farm legislation;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[17191/14]

Photo of Phil HoganPhil Hogan (Carlow-Kilkenny, Fine Gael)
Link to this: Individually | In context | Oireachtas source

The Dog Breeding Establishments Act, 2010 came into force on 1 January 2012 and it requires all dog breeding establishments to register with the relevant local authority, pay a registration fee and meet a minimum set of veterinary, welfare and other standards.

It is an offence under the Act to operate an unregistered dog breeding establishment.

The implementation of the Dog Breeding Establishments Act is the responsibility of local authorities.
